Average Net Price

The net price represents the amount of money students pay after receiving financial aid. In 2022, the average net price for first-year, full-time students at Cheyney University of Pennsylvania was $11,339. This amount varies among students due to the different levels of financial aid offered based on their family's financial status.

Financial aid includes federal, state, or local government grants and institutional grants and scholarships

Frequently Asked Questions

Here are some frequently asked questions that may help you in your college cost research.

Does Cheyney University of Pennsylvania provide dormitory? How much is the cost?
The college makes 558 dormitories available to its students at $7,148 per school year. One academic year is typically nine months, so the cost of on-campus housing at Cheyney University of Pennsylvania is $794 per month.
Does Cheyney University of Pennsylvania provide a meal plan, and what is the cost like?
The average price of a meal plan at Cheyney University of Pennsylvania for one academic year is $4,368, which works out to $485 per month.
What is the average cost of textbooks and course materials per annum?
Cheyney University of Pennsylvania estimates that a full-time first-year student would need approximately $100.
Are there any additional expenses, such as transportation or personal expenses, that I should consider?
Depending on living arrangement, Cheyney University of Pennsylvania estimates that students would need the following amount for personal and miscellaneous expenses. This category covers additional costs that students may incur throughout the academic year, such as transportation, personal supplies, and leisure activities.
  • If living on-campus: $3,082
  • If living off-campus, with family: $3,082
  • If living off-campus, not with family: $3,082
How much is Cheyney University of Pennsylvania application fees?
The application fee for undergraduate students is $25.
